I'm trying to figure out to make a button on a building so that when clicked the player can purchase 100 xp for 100 minerals. The player can then click on the unit that is to receive the xp and it will only work on hero units. Can anyone give me any help on this?
Create an ability for the building. Call it Give Exp, or whatever. The ability should be of type Target.
Make the ability create an effect of type Modify Unit (Effect - Experience field set to 100). Add a validator to this effect that checks for units that have the classification Heroic.
Adjust the cost of the ability (Cost - Cost+) to cost 100 minerals.
